Alder Springs Campground

This small, rustic site is right on the side of the historic McKenzie Pass Highway. Surrounded by towering Douglas fir trees, this is a perfect spot to be on a warm day.

Access to Linton Lake Trailhead in the Three Sisters Wilderness is immediately across the highway from the campground.

General Information

Late May (weather dependent) - Late October

Access is dependent on McKenzie Highway (OR Hwy 242), which is closed in the winter. Check tripcheck.com for conditions. 

  • Tent camping only
  • Camping is not allowed more than 14 days in a 60 day period.
  • Use of chainsaws in the campground is prohibited
  • Dogs MUST be on leash at all times within the campground

Directions

From McKenzie Bridge, OR, travel east on Highway 126 for 3 miles to Highway 242.

Follow Highway 242 east for 9 miles to Alder Springs Campground.
